Isolation, Culture, and Transplantation of Muscle Satellite Cells

Isolation, Culture, and Transplantation of Muscle Satellite Cells

Full Text
43,109 Views
10:25 min
April 8, 2014

DOI: 10.3791/50846-v

Norio Motohashi1, Yoko Asakura1, Atsushi Asakura1

1Stem Cell Institute, Paul and Sheila Wellstone Muscular Dystrophy Center, Department of Neurology,University of Minnesota Medical School

The isolation and culture of a pure population of quiescent satellite cells, a muscle stem cell population, is essential to the understanding of muscle stem cell biology and regeneration, as well as stem cell transplantation for therapies in muscular dystrophy and other degenerative diseases. 

The overall goal of this procedure is to transplant purified, quiescent adult neuron skeletal muscle satellite cells for the treatment of skeletal muscle injury. This is accomplished by first dissecting skeletal muscle from adult mice and enzymatically digesting skeletal muscle, and then sorting the quiescent satellite cells by magnetic bead separation. Next, the isolated cells are expanded on collagen coated culture dishes, and in the final step, the in vitro expanded cells are injected into the cardio toin treated skeletal muscles of adult mice.
